Toledo Film Noir Festival Two Night Package - Sept. 12 & Sept. 13 - All 4 movies
September 12th: 7:30 pm: D.O.A. (1949) No film noir festival would be complete without this perennial favorite! Edmond OBrien stars as a hapless accountant thrust into a nightmare of having to track down his own murderer on the streets of San Francisco and L.A.! A compelling film not to be missed on the big screen!
9:00 pm: Too Late For Tears (1949) Noir queen Lizabeth Scott plays a wife who stops at nothing to hold on to some found loot! Don Defore and menacing Dan Duryea deal with the results! Top notch film noir!
September 13th: 7:30pm: He Walked By Night (1948) Richard Basehart plays a brilliant and clever killer who baffles police until theres a break in the casehandled by none other than Jack Webb, who was inspired to create Dragnet after this film was made. Fascinating and well photographed in 1940s Los Angeles!
9:00 pm: Impact (1949) Ella Raines and veteran actor Brian Donlevy in an ironic tale of a wife and her lovers ill-fated plot to do away with her wealthy husband! Relentless, hard-hitting film!
